Job Summary:
The Vice President of Total Rewards defines, develops and implements strategic compensation and benefits initiatives to coincide with the Ryan vision, culture and strategic plans. This hands-on role leads a team that provides expertise and communication in all areas relating to compensation, benefits, and wellness/ wellbeing programs and systems. Reporting to the Senior Vice President of People, the Vice President of Total Rewards will provide leadership and expertise in all areas of compensation and benefits including executive compensation and legal compliance. Most importantly, the Vice President of Total Rewards will lead the design and implementation of all benefits and compensation practices and implement the Total Rewards programs for the Ryan business.
The ideal candidate will have exceptional analysis and communication skills, as well as effective management skills. The successful candidate will capably partner and consult with senior management and have experience working with a Compensation Committee of the Board of Directors on the total rewards strategy; research and evaluate new compensation and benefits trends; ensure compliance with applicable law, government regulations and internal controls; and engage resources and market expertise on projects, business plan objectives, and corporate initiatives.
